The year 2004 marked a pivotal moment in the burgeoning career of Spanish actress Paz Vega, as she strategically transitioned from a prominent figure in Iberian cinema to a nascent international presence. This period was largely defined by her high-profile American debut, signaling a conscious effort to broaden her artistic horizons beyond Spanish-language productions. The most significant cinematic release for Vega in 2004 was undoubtedly James L. Brooks' romantic comedy-drama, *Spanglish*.
